Revved up rally graphics for the iPhone

Rally Master pro with extra high definition graphics on iPhoneNaturally, we have revised all of the 3D models and textures. The number of polygons has increased four-fold, and while the Java version of Rally Master Pro™ has to make do with five 256×256-pixel textures, which still is a huge amount for a Java game though, we have given the iPhone version 18 textures with 512×512 pixels and seven with 1024×1024 pixels - way more than we used in any other of our iPhone games before. Rally Master Pro™ comes to the iPhone with tracks of corresponding wealth of detail and variation.

Advanced particle simulation in Rally Master Pro on iPhoneThe particle simulation has also been heavily tuned up. Depending on the track surface and weather, a variety of dust, spray, and even dirt particles will be generated for each individual tire. The various kinds of particles act quite differently. On dry, dusty tracks the car leaves a massive cloud of dust while racing through a forest on a rainy day you can literrally see the mud flying. To a certain level, we did that in the Java version too, but thanks to the computing power of the iPhone the particle simulation is way more advanced, here.

Dynamic lighting depending on weather and environment

Dynamic lighting depending on weather conditions - a unique feature in racing games on iPhone so farThe dynamic lighting for the rally cars in Rally Master Pro™ is completely new. Thanks to the high-powered 3D chips (OpenGL graphics acceleration) in the iPhone, we can light the vehicle in a variety of ways, depending on the weather: with lots of light and shadows when it’s sunny, diffuse when the sky is overcast, and correspondingly dim in rain and storm. But the environment also affects the lighting of the vehicle. Drive under bridges or through the shady area under trees and the car will be appropriately darkened. It isn’t necessarily an effect that you notice during the race too much, but it nevertheless provides a realistic game experience, and you can enjoy it all at leisure in the replay.

What’s in this Brawn GP iPhone game?

You get the chance to drive the Brawn GP F1™ car to qualify on four imaginary, international circuits. The game features a track located in the city of London. Players can drive by landmarks such as Big Ben and Buckingham Palace while doing a qualifying lap around Hyde Park. Three additional tracks inspired by the most famous and challenging elements on the world racing circuit, such as Road America’s Carousel, Silverstone’s Copse and Monaco’s hairpin, will be made available as free updates throughout the 2009 season. 

F1™ racing on iPhone - How does it feel?

Based on our advanced racing engine with 4-point-driving physics, Brawn GP Racing offers the most realistic high-speed racing experience available on iPhone and iPod touch. Well, we tried to give you a F1™ driving experience as close as possible but without being too realistic - if we had done a proper F1™ driving simulation game you probably wouldn’t be able to make a single lap without destroying the car ;-). So it is still about having both thrill and fun here.

How can I win a Mercedes SL?

As soon as you qualify on each track, you are ranked globally, and are awarded entries in the draw according to your rank – the faster you are, the more chances you have of winning. The contest will end at the precise time at which the winning car crosses the finish line in the last race of the season in Abu Dhabi on November 1, 2009. A draw will be held on November 12th and the grand winner, hopefully you, will receive a brand new Mercedes SL. The contest is available to US, Canada and UK residents only.

The best mobile games do not make a profit

January 5th, 2009 | 23 Comments | Mobile Games News

Snowboard Hero won several top awards and for sure one of best mobile games of 2008What a year for FISHLABS! All of our mobile games were showered with awards. German and international online magazines gave top marks by the score to Powerboat Challenge™, Rally Master Pro™, Gladiator – The Mobile Game, and Snowboard Hero™. As a result, FISHLABS led the international charts for the best mobile games in 2008. Not bad for a small company with just 30 employees. Naturally, we were tremendously pleased with all of this recognition and are very proud of it.

Unfortunately, none of this guarantees that high quality and innovation will earn back the expenses of the costly production of such mobile games on the open market, to say nothing of making a profit – the purpose of every professional company. There are a number of diverse reasons for this:

  • Even high-quality mobile games are offered at a relatively low price
  • Mobile network operators keep at least 50 % of the revenue
  • Distributors help themselves to up to 25 % of the end-user price for the more or less simple task of passing on the mobile game
  • Mobile games are marketed like ring tones – the name of a mobile game is the only distinguishing feature, the customer only learns about quality and innovation after the purchase
  • There is no effective copy protection for mobile games. They are downloaded illegally over the Internet in huge numbers – there are roughly ten times as many illegal downloads of our mobile games as legal (and that is just those that we are aware of)

All of this would not be so serious if these problems had not been known for years. Unfortunately, almost nothing has changed in this regard, and we do not expect there to be fundamental changes in the market for mobile games in the future. Mind you, by this we only mean the market for mobile games which are sold by network operators and Internet portals.

New sales channels for mobile games

In 2009, FISHLABS will rigorously pursue other methods. Above all, we will, for the time being, not develop any new Java mobile games for sale via network operators and Internet portals.

Galaxy on Fire 2 mobile game free to download, screenshot with terran battleshipWith the long-awaited sequel to our best-known mobile game, the space shooter and trade simulator Galaxy on Fire™, we will rely entirely on the new marketing concept which we successfully introduced with Rally Master Pro™: Galaxy on Fire™ 2 will be available for free download directly from our website and a few selected partners. Anyone who wants to can download the game to their PC to save the mobile transmission costs. In any case, Galaxy on Fire™ 2 can be played for a few hours (!) absolutely free. Only in the later course of the game must the game be unlocked for 100,000 myFISHLABS credits. In western countries, the purchase of a myFISHLABS Credits Gold Package for 5.97 Euros is enough for this. We have also taken great care that myFISHLABS Credits are priced lower in emerging markets in accordance with their purchasing power and that the most important payment systems of each country are available. 

Copy protection for mobile games with extra benefits

In order to adequately protect Galaxy on Fire™ 2 against piracy after the free playing period, the mobile game uses an online connection to our OCEAN™ server to check whether the individual player is authorised to use the paid premium area of Galaxy on Fire™ 2. This check occurs only once per game session and the one-time 10 KB data transfer is minimal, in order to keep the cost to the player as low as possible. The game security data are kept in the phone’s memory until the game is ended. Thus, Galaxy on Fire™ 2 will even work in the underground, so long as there has been a brief connection to the OCEAN™ server beforehand.

Of course, honest users consider copy protection to be an imposition. Why should honest buyers have to accept difficulties or even extra costs for a product they have paid for in full? The answer is simple: because this product and other like it in the future will not exist if it is too easy to obtain a free (illegal) version and the manufacturer cannot make a profit from their product.

But our copy protection also has its good side: above all, download fees do not apply. Depending on the mobile phone contract, that could be up to 15 Euros for a large mobile game like Galaxy on Fire™ 2. Furthermore, we offer up to two cross upgrades. Thus, players can start playing Galaxy on Fire™ 2 on one mobile and keep playing even after changing to another model from a different manufacturer (!) for the second time. The saved games are stored on the OCEAN™ server with every authorisation and loaded as needed. Even without changing mobiles, this is a useful function, for example when your mobile receives a firmware update. And at the same time, all premium players are entered in the international high scores table.

Best Mobile Game 2007: Blades & Magic

December 19th, 2007 | 2 Comments | Awards, Mobile Games News

Michael Schade, CEO & Co-Founder of FISHLABS, holding German Developer Award Best Mobile Game 2007 Blades & Magic in his handsWhat a day for us - The German Developer Award 2007 goes to FISHLABS: Blades & Magic is the best mobile phone game of the year! Again, we have been proven to be the leading developer of premium 3D mobile games. This is another terrific accolade for our entire team and is the crowning conclusion to a very successful 2007.

Mobile Game Blades & Magic Screenshot, showing Bryn casting a spell against a daemonAs the only 3D mobile game, the action role-playing game Blades & Magic won over the jury, consisting of 30 industry-experts, and beat out the competition. This is also an important signal to the entire mobile games industry that complex 3D games are also able to thrill so-called core gamers on mobile phones.

Achim Quinke, Project Manager of Gamecity Hamburg, is also excited about the Award: “The award impressively underscores Hamburg’s leading role in the field of mobile games. With the Hamburg prototype sponsorship and our numerous services, we will be able to support innovative game developers even more strongly in the future.”

Blades & Magic is a graphically opulent, 3D action-RPG with up to 10 hours of playing time,which sets new standards for mobile phone games. In the role of Bryn, a young warrior of the Grimblade clan, the player must survive numerous quests and learn powerful spells and abilities in order to be able to use them wisely in battle in the lifelike world of Blades & Magic. The fantastic story of Good and Evil gives players the choice of making their way as a fearless fighter or a powerful mage in order to free the land of Auronia from the demon lord Balrazhul.
